热障涂层表面粗糙度对涂层高温性能的影响

摘    要:通过对热障涂层厚度与其表面粗糙度关系的研究,初步探讨了涂层表面粗糙度对其高温氧化性能、隔热性能和热循环性能的影响,研究表明涂层的表面粗糙度随着热障涂层厚度的增加而增大,并且随着涂层粗糙度的增加,涂层的热循环寿命先增加后减小,而其在高温氧化过程的初期,涂层重量增加迅速,氧化20h后重量增加减缓。

Effect of Surface Roughness on High-temperature Properties of Thermal Barrier Coatings

Abstract:The relationship between thickness and roughness of thermal barrier coatings surface is studied.The effect of surface roughness on high-temperature oxidation resistance,thermal insulation properties and thermal cycling performance is discussed.It is found that with thickness increasing surface roughness increases,and thermal cycle life first increases and then decreases.Result of High-temperature oxidation properties show that the weight of coatings increases fast in the beginning and the increasing slowing down after 20 hours.
